LIJIANI Battery Charger Case

The LIJIANI charger case operates as a multifunctional container for 3.7V Li-ion cells, supporting four batteries with a built-in LCD display that shows voltage, current, and remaining power. It doubles as a portable power bank when loaded with four 2500 mAh cells, offering a 10,000 mAh capacity. You can also opt for larger cells to reach approximately 14,000 mAh, though this reduces the chance of balanced charging when different sizes are mixed. The unit provides dual input ports (Micro and Type-C) and two USB outputs, delivering up to 5V-2A across ports. A long-press can activate a flashlight function for added utility.
Use case: ideal for hobbyists who want an all-in-one charging and power-delivery device for multiple 18650 cells, with quick visibility into battery status via the LCD. Note that battery management requires careful placement of compatible cell sizes to maintain balanced output and safe operation.

Buying Guide
Key considerations help ensure you select an 18650 power bank that aligns with your needs and safety expectations. Start with capacity and energy density: higher mAh ratings extend runtime but add weight and size. Assess charging speed by examining output power (W), PD/QC support, and whether both input and output are fast-charged. For DIY configurations, look for devices with clear battery status indicators (LCD or LED) and protection features like overcharge, over-discharge, short-circuit, and temperature safeguards. A modular design or LCD readout improves monitoring during long projects.
Safety is paramount with lithium-ion cells. Ensure compatible chemistry and cell sizes across bays, and verify that any device allows proper balance when combining different capacities. When combining multiple 18650 cells, practice proper cell matching to prevent imbalances that can lead to reduced performance or safety risks. If you plan to charge multiple devices, confirm the presence of multiple USB outputs and the overall load handling. Finally, consider warranty and after-sales support, especially for DIY equipment that may undergo frequent modifications or custom uses.
